Что такое DNS: основное понятие системы доменных наименований
DNS представляет собой децентрализованную систему, которая осуществляет преобразование ясных человеку доменных имён в числовые коды компьютерных сетей. Структура доменных имён действует как мировой справочник интернета, связывающий текстовые адреса с их реальным местоположением в сети.
Каждый компьютер в интернете распознаётся уникальным цифровым адресом. Юзерам сложно запоминать такие числовые комбинации для доступа к веб-сайтам. вавада рабочее зеркало решает эту проблему, позволяя использовать запоминающиеся текстовые наименования вместо цифровых цепочек.
Принцип функционирования основан на распределенной базе информации, содержащей связи между доменными названиями и сетевыми адресами. База данных рассредоточена по множеству серверов по всему миру, что обеспечивает стабильность и быстродействие.
Структура доменных имён была создана в 1983 году для замещения устаревшего метода сохранения адресов в текстовых файлах. Современная структура даёт автоматизировать процесс и обрабатывать миллиарды запросов ежедневно.
Зачем требуется DNS: перевод доменных наименований в IP-адреса
Главная функция структуры состоит в трансформации символьных адресов ресурсов в числовые идентификаторы, понятные сетевому оборудованию. Без такого преобразования пользователям пришлось бы удерживать длинные комбинации чисел для каждого ресурса.
IP-адрес представляет собой уникальный цифровой идентификатор устройства в сети. Адреса четвертой версии протокола состоят из четырёх групп цифр, разделенных точками. Адреса шестой версии содержат восемь блоков шестнадцатеричных знаков. Удержание таких последовательностей вызывает существенные затруднения.
Структура доменных имён устраняет потребность запоминания цифровых адресов. Пользователь набирает понятное имя, а вавада автоматически определяет подходящий код. Процесс преобразования совершается за доли секунды.
Добавочное плюс заключается в гибкости управления адресами. Хозяин сайта может поменять цифровой адрес сервера без изменения доменного названия. Пользователи продолжат применять привычное имя, а структура направит их на новый адрес.
Иерархическая структура DNS: корневые серверы, домены верхнего уровня и зоны
Система доменных имён построена по иерархическому принципу, напоминающему перевёрнутое дерево. На вершине иерархии располагается корневая зона, обозначаемая точкой. Корневая зона включает сведения о серверах доменов верхнего уровня.
Корневые серверы представляют собой первый уровень инфраструктуры. В свете действует тринадцать групп корневых серверов, маркируемых литерами от A до M. Каждая группа включает множество физических серверов для обеспечения отказоустойчивости.
Домены верхнего уровня составляют второй уровень иерархии. Имеются национальные домены, привязанные к государствам, и общие домены для разных категорий. Национальные домены используют двухбуквенные коды, а общие применяют тематические маркировки.
Ниже находятся домены второго уровня, которые регистрируют компании и частные лица. Домены третьего уровня создаются для создания субдоменов. vavada позволяет структурировать адресное пространство логично и эффективно. Зоны ответственности передаются от верхних уровней к нижним, гарантируя распределенное управление.
Основные виды DNS-серверов: корневые, авторитетные и рекурсивные резолверы
Инфраструктура структуры доменных имен включает несколько видов серверов, каждый из которых выполняет особые задачи. Корневые серверы отвечают за начальный этап обработки запросов и направляют их к серверам доменов верхнего уровня. Эти серверы хранят лишь указатели на следующий уровень иерархии.
Авторитетные серверы содержат окончательную данные о конкретных доменах. Владельцы доменов располагают записи на авторитетных серверах, которые выдают точные данные о связи названий и адресов. вавада гарантирует корректность информации для своей зоны ответственности.
Рекурсивные резолверы производят полный цикл поиска данных от имени пользователя. Резолвер поочерёдно обращается к корневым серверам, серверам верхнего уровня и авторитетным серверам. Интернет-провайдеры как правило выдают рекурсивные резолверы своим пользователям.
Кэширующие серверы хранят полученные ответы для ускорения последующих запросов. Сохранённая информация применяется повторно без запроса к авторитетным источникам. Период сохранения изменяется от минут до дней.
Как функционирует DNS-запрос: маршрут от обозревателя юзера до авторитетного сервера
Процесс разрешения доменного названия начинается, когда юзер вводит адрес ресурса в обозреватель. Обозреватель проверяет местный кэш на наличие сохранённой информации об данном домене. Если данные отсутствуют или устарели, обозреватель отправляет запрос рекурсивному резолверу.
Рекурсивный резолвер проверяет собственный кэш. При отсутствии свежей данных резолвер обращается к корневому серверу. Корневой сервер предоставляет адрес сервера домена верхнего уровня.
Резолвер посылает следующий запрос серверу домена верхнего уровня. Данный сервер выдаёт адрес авторитетного сервера, отвечающего за запрашиваемую зону. вавада поочерёдно проходит через несколько уровней иерархии для получения корректного ответа.
Авторитетный сервер выдаёт итоговую данные о соответствии доменного имени и цифрового адреса. Резолвер получает ответ, сохраняет его в кэше и передаёт обозревателю. Браузер применяет полученный адрес для создания связи с сервером.
Весь процесс требует миллисекунды благодаря кэшированию. Повторные запросы обрабатываются быстрее из-за использования сохранённых данных.
Типы DNS-записей и иные основные ресурсы
Система доменных имён применяет различные типы записей для сохранения информации о доменах. Каждый вид записи служит конкретной задаче и включает особые информацию. Авторитетные серверы содержат записи в зонных файлах.
Основные типы записей содержат следующие категории:
- A-запись связывает доменное имя с адресом четвёртой версии протокола
- AAAA-запись указывает на адрес шестой версии протокола для поддержки современных стандартов
- CNAME-запись создаёт алиас домена, перенаправляя запросы на иное имя
- MX-запись указывает почтовые серверы, принимающие электронную почту для домена
- TXT-запись содержит текстовую данные для проверки владения доменом и настройки почтовых политик
- NS-запись указывает авторитетные серверы, отвечающие за определённую зону
Параметр TTL задаёт период хранения записи в кэше резолверов. Малые значения позволяют быстро обновлять данные, но увеличивают нагрузку. Долгие значения снижают число запросов, но замедляют распространение обновлений. vavada нуждается баланса между свежестью данных и быстродействием системы.
Кэширование в DNS: как оно ускоряет загрузку сайтов и уменьшает нагрузку на сеть
Кэширование является собой механизм временного сохранения полученных ответов на запросы. Резолверы хранят информацию о связи доменных имен и числовых адресов в местной памяти. При повторном обращении резолвер применяет сохраненные информацию вместо осуществления полного цикла запросов.
Механизм кэширования значительно ускоряет процесс открытия веб-страниц. Первый запрос к домену нуждается обращения к нескольким уровням серверов и занимает десятки миллисекунд. Последующие запросы обрабатываются за единицы миллисекунд. вавада снижает время отклика системы в десятки раз.
Кэширование снижает нагрузку на инфраструктуру структуры доменных названий. Без кэширования каждый запрос создавал бы трафик к корневым и авторитетным серверам. Сохранение ответов позволяет обрабатывать большинство запросов местно, экономя пропускную способность и вычислительные ресурсы.
Время жизни кэшированных записей задаётся параметром TTL. По истечении указанного времени резолвер стирает устаревшую данные и запрашивает свежие данные. Корректная конфигурация обеспечивает равновесие между производительностью и своевременностью обновлений.
Главные задачи DNS
Основная функция структуры доменных названий состоит в обеспечении конвертации текстовых адресов в числовые идентификаторы сетевых узлов. Преобразование позволяет юзерам оперировать с понятными символьными наименованиями вместо сложных числовых последовательностей. Структура осуществляет миллиарды таких трансформаций ежедневно.
Структура гарантирует распределённое хранение информации о доменах. Данные располагаются на множестве серверов в разных географических местах, что исключает потерю данных при отказах. Децентрализованная архитектура обеспечивает доступность сервиса даже при сбое части инфраструктуры.
Маршрутизация электронной почты представляет собой важную функцию системы. MX-записи указывают почтовые серверы, принимающие корреспонденцию для конкретного домена. vavada гарантирует надежную функционирование электронной почты в мировом масштабе.
Структура осуществляет функцию распределения нагрузки между серверами. Один домен может иметь несколько записей с различными адресами. Резолверы распределяют запросы между указанными адресами, исключая перегрузку. Данный метод увеличивает надёжность и быстродействие веб-сервисов.
Возможные сложности с DNS и их влияние на доступность сайтов
Отказы в функционировании структуры доменных имён приводят к недоступности ресурсов для юзеров. Даже при исправной функционировании серверов проблемы с трансформацией имен делают ресурсы недоступными. вавада является критически важным компонентом инфраструктуры сети.
Наиболее распространённые сложности включают следующие категории:
- Некорректная настройка записей ведёт к ошибкам преобразования названий и недоступности служб
- Окончание срока регистрации домена вызывает стирание записей и тотальную потерю доступа к ресурсу
- DDoS-атаки на серверы порождают перегрузку инфраструктуры и замедляют обработку запросов
- Отравление кэша резолверов заменяет правильные адреса, перенаправляя юзеров на опасные сайты
- Отказы авторитетных серверов делают информацию о домене временно недоступной
Сложности распространения изменений появляются из-за кэширования устаревших информации. После обновления записей резолверы продолжают использовать устаревшую данные до окончания времени жизни. Период распространения изменений может достигать дней в зависимости от параметров TTL. Планирование изменений способствует минимизировать отрицательное воздействие на доступность вавада.
